Indian Government Initiates Pre-Summit to Create a Secure, Validated, and Collaborative Environment for AI Solutions. Centre For Responsible AI (CeRAI - IIT Madras), with the help of the IndiaAI Mission (part of the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ology), will be having the Pre-Summit Event in Chennai before the India AI Impact Summit 2026 (giving this International Summit the distinction as the first of its kind by being based in the Global South). The agenda will cover a variety of topics focused on developing practical Governance Frameworks that embed Ethical, Responsible, and Secure principles for using Artificial Intelligence in day-to-day tasks and procedures as it expands into every aspect of the workplace. Cooperative and Collaborative environments are vital to establishing Long-term Sustainability within an Artificial Intelligence ecosystem.
At the Pre-Summit event, the Safe & Trusted AI Working Group, led by Prof Balaraman Ravindran, will explore the formation of a Cooperative and Collaborative environment grounded in the principles of Transparency, Accountability, and Global Interoperability. The AI Safety Commons will provide valuable resources and tools (such as datasets, benchmarks, and governance guidelines) to countries in the Global South to support equitable and responsible use of Artificial Intelligence.
